package org.uic.barcode.ssbFrame; import org.uic.barcode.asn1.uper.BitBuffer; import org.uic.barcode.asn1.uper.ByteBitBuffer; import org.uic.barcode.ticket.EncodingFormatException; public class SsbPass extends SsbCommonTicketPart { /* * RPT sub ticket type 3 values 2 2 bit 1 = INTERRAIL, 2 = EURAIL EUROPE, 3 = EURAIL OVERSEAS First day of validity from the issuing date Num (<367) 9 bit 000 = open date for regular Eurail pass to be activated Maximum duration from the issuing date for OVERSEAS; otherwise, last day of validity Num (<278) 9 bit 9 months max. validity Number of days of travel allowed Num (<93) 7 bit Country code 1 Num (<100) 7 0.875 100 = all countries Country code 2 Num (<99) 7 0.875 If country code 1 is 100, then 00 Country code 3 Num (<99) 7 0.875 If country code 1 is 100, then 00 Country code 4 Num (<99) 7 0.875 If country code 1 is 100, then 00 Country code 5 Num (<99) 7 0.875 If country code 1 is 100, then 00 Second page Bit flag 1 0.125 For a two-page pass Information messages Num (<9999) 14 1.75 Open text 6-bit ASCII (40 Char) 240 30 */ private int passSubType = 0; private int firstDayOfValidity = 0; private int maximumValidityDuration = 0; private int numberOfTravels = 0; private int country_1 = 0; private int country_2 = 0; private int country_3 = 0; private int country_4 = 0; private int country_5 = 0; private boolean hasSecondPage = false; private int infoCode = 0; private String text = null; @Override protected int decodeContent(byte[] bytes, int offset) { offset = offset + decodeCommonPart(bytes); BitBuffer bits = new ByteBitBuffer(bytes); passSubType = bits.getInteger(offset, 2); offset = offset + 2; firstDayOfValidity = bits.getInteger(offset, 9); offset = offset + 9; maximumValidityDuration = bits.getInteger(offset, 9); offset = offset + 9; numberOfTravels = bits.getInteger(offset, 7); offset = offset + 7; country_1 = bits.getInteger(offset, 7); offset = offset + 7; country_2 = bits.getInteger(offset, 7); offset = offset + 7; country_3 = bits.getInteger(offset, 7); offset = offset + 7; country_4 = bits.getInteger(offset, 7); offset = offset + 7; country_5 = bits.getInteger(offset, 7); offset = offset + 7; hasSecondPage = bits.get(offset); offset++; infoCode = bits.getInteger(offset, 14); offset = offset + 14; text = bits.getChar6String(offset, 240); offset = offset + 240; return offset; } @Override protected int encodeContent(byte[] bytes, int offset) throws EncodingFormatException { offset = offset + encodeCommonPart(bytes, offset); BitBuffer bits = new ByteBitBuffer(bytes); if (passSubType < 0 || passSubType > 3) { throw new EncodingFormatException("SSB pass type too big"); } bits.putInteger(offset, 2,passSubType); offset = offset + 2; if (firstDayOfValidity < 0 || firstDayOfValidity > 511) { throw new EncodingFormatException("SSB first day of validity too big"); } bits.putInteger(offset, 9,firstDayOfValidity); offset = offset + 9; if (maximumValidityDuration < 0 || maximumValidityDuration > 511) { throw new EncodingFormatException("SSB validity duration too big"); } bits.putInteger(offset, 9,maximumValidityDuration); offset = offset + 9; if (numberOfTravels < 0 || numberOfTravels > 94) { throw new EncodingFormatException("SSB number of travels too big"); } bits.putInteger(offset, 7, numberOfTravels); offset = offset + 7; if (country_1 < 0 || country_1 > 100) { throw new EncodingFormatException("SSB country 1 too big"); } bits.putInteger(offset, 7,country_1); offset = offset + 7; if (country_2 < 0 || country_2 > 99) { throw new EncodingFormatException("SSB country 2 too big"); } bits.putInteger(offset, 7,country_2); offset = offset + 7; if (country_3 < 0 || country_3 > 99) { throw new EncodingFormatException("SSB country 3 too big"); } bits.putInteger(offset, 7,country_3); offset = offset + 7; if (country_4 < 0 || country_4 > 99) { throw new EncodingFormatException("SSB country 4 too big"); } bits.putInteger(offset, 7,country_4); offset = offset + 7; if (country_5 < 0 || country_5 > 99) { throw new EncodingFormatException("SSB country 5 too big"); } bits.putInteger(offset, 7,country_5); offset = offset + 7; bits.put(offset, hasSecondPage); offset++; if (infoCode < 0 || infoCode > 9999) { throw new EncodingFormatException("SSB info code too big"); } bits.putInteger(offset, 14, infoCode); offset = offset + 14; if (text.length() > 40) { throw new EncodingFormatException("SSB text too big"); } bits.putChar6String(offset, 240,text); offset = offset + 240; return offset; } public int getPassSubType() { return passSubType;
